Yeah, I think the point is that the future is going to reward companies where their leadership understands where they're going and why.

Rob McIsaacGUEST
I think that the idea of just throwing technology against the wall and seeing what sticks is a really bad one.

Rob McIsaacGUEST
I'm watching companies burn huge piles of money on AI-oriented projects, which appear to solve problems they don't have while ignoring the problems that they really do.

Rob McIsaacGUEST
And there was a really interesting study that was done recently by Bain, was covered in an article by Morningstar, which talked about, even as companies are spending huge amounts of money on these AI-oriented initiatives, The results on average are best described as disappointing, that people are not getting what they would have hoped to get from these investments.

Rob McIsaacGUEST
And so that's the broad statement that covers the entirety of the universe covered in the Bain study.

Rob McIsaacGUEST
But what's more important, I think, in the Bain study, once you get past the clickbait headline, is that they've actually identified groups of companies that are standouts in terms of the results that they've produced.
